AI Summary

The video discusses OpenAI’s acquisition of Windsurf for $3 billion, marking its largest acquisition to date. Initially founded as a GPU optimization startup, Windsurf pivoted to become an AI-native integrated development environment (IDE) designed for developers and teams. It focuses on cutting down inference costs while maintaining a smooth user experience. Key highlights include Windsurf’s success in attracting over 700,000 developers and 1,000+ enterprise customers with a proprietary low-cost model. The video explores why OpenAI chose Windsurf over competitors like Cursor and what this acquisition means for the future of developer tools, particularly in an increasingly AI-driven landscape. The overall message emphasizes that coding is becoming a commodity and that the user experience will be crucial in shaping this industry.
